Heim >Web-Frontend >CSS-Tutorial >„property: 0' vs. „property: 0px' in CSS: Ist das wirklich wichtig?
Eigenschaftswertnotation in CSS: 'property: 0' vs. 'property: 0px'
In CSS ist die Verwendung von entweder ' property: 0' oder 'property: 0px' hat Neugier auf mögliche Unterschiede in der Notation geweckt.
Technische Überlegungen
CSS2- und CSS3-Spezifikationen geben ausdrücklich an, dass für Nulllängen ( in diesem Fall „0“), ist die Einheitenkennung (in diesem Fall „px“) optional. Daher ist „Eigenschaft: 0“ eine syntaktisch gültige Notation für einen Nullwert einer Eigenschaft.
Browser-Interpretation
Trotz der Optionalität der Einheitenkennung interpretieren Browser beide Schreibweisen identisch. Es gibt keinen Leistungsunterschied oder eine Änderung in der Art und Weise, wie der Browser die Eigenschaft anwendet.
Ästhetik und Klarheit
Subjektiv wird „Eigenschaft: 0px“ oft aus ästhetischen Gründen bevorzugt Klarheit. Das Einfügen der Einheitenkennung hilft, das beabsichtigte Maßsystem visuell zu identifizieren und Unklarheiten in Situationen zu vermeiden, in denen gemischte Einheiten verwendet werden.
Empfehlung
Obwohl beide Notationen technisch korrekt sind, sind sie es doch Im Allgemeinen wird die Verwendung von „property: 0px“ empfohlen, um die Klarheit und Konsistenz der Lesbarkeit des CSS-Codes zu verbessern. Wenn jedoch die Codeoptimierung das Hauptanliegen ist, ist „Eigenschaft: 0“ eine praktikable Alternative.
Das obige ist der detaillierte Inhalt von„property: 0' vs. „property: 0px' in CSS: Ist das wirklich wichtig?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!